Preface
This book has its genesis in two sets of experiences. The first was the op-
portunity to undertake research with colleagues at the University of Tennessee
and other institutions on the problems faced by the Southeast in providing an
abundant, dependable water supply to sustain its frenetic pace of growth and
peerless ecological bounty. Started in the late 1990s, this research has encom-
passed the study of conflicts involving Alabama, Florida, and Georgia over the
allocation of water from three river basins; Mississippi and Tennessee over
groundwater withdrawals; and North Carolina and Virginia over interstate wa-
ter diversion, among others. This work was an offshoot of my longstanding in-
terests in global water policy harking back to the 1980s.
In the late 1990s, to imply that a traditionally water-rich region like the
Southeast was confronting water conflicts potentially as severe as those expe-
rienced in the Far West was to invite ridicule—or at the very least, astonish-
ment. Yet such conflicts were not only possible, some of them had already be-
gun to reach an impasse that promised federal court showdown, or worse.
While these disputes have afforded my colleagues and me the opportunity to
apply our multidisciplinary abilities to the task of helping public officials am-
icably resolve them, it has often seemed that our intervention was too late. The
issues besetting their protagonists had, in many instances, already come to a
head.
For Alabama, Georgia, and Florida, the central issue remains how to divide
and jointly allocate three interstate river systems that support diverse activi-
ties ranging from irrigated agriculture in rural Georgia, fisheries along Florida’s
Gulf Coast, power generation in Alabama, and household uses in Atlanta—the
region’s largest and fastest-growing metropolitan area. While this conflict con-
tinues to simmer, the one between North Carolina and Virginia appears to have
been settled, at least for now. In the early 1990s, these states engaged in a le-
gal battle over a proposed project by the city of Virginia Beach to divert water
from Lake Gaston, a reservoir on the Roanoke River that traverses the western

portions of both states. Despite intervention by the courts and the Environ-
mental Protection Agency (which largely sided with Virginia) the project was
eventually completed—although lingering resentments remain on the part of
many North Carolinians.
Finally, as this book went to press, Mississippi has filed suit against Mem-
phis, Tennessee, over the latter’s groundwater withdrawals which, the plain-
tiffs claim, are causing long-term injury to neighboring residents in the north-
ern part of that state. It would not be a stretch to insist that these three conflicts
epitomize the growing and frequently contentious competition over high-
demand water resources, which are in short supply in some parts of the region
and relatively abundant in others. Such competition is unfortunately all too
familiar to students of water policy from every corner of our globe.
In my effort to understand these disputes better, their origins and their con-
sequences, I came to the conclusion that, in many ways, they shared much in
common with the historically momentous battles over the competing values
of preservation and development, environmentalism and economic growth,
and rural versus urban development fought in the American West in the nine-
teenth and early twentieth centuries (and which are currently being fought in
many parts of the developing world today). Simply stated: hard-to-reconcile
policy objectives, differences in power among groups, inflexible decision-
making institutions, and policymakers ill-equipped to render equitable as well
as scientifically sound policies are problems that are not limited to particular
regions.
The second set of experiences that influenced the writing of this book also
began in the late 1990s. This was the opportunity to reflect back on the con-
clusions of my 1991 book Water Resources Management: In Search of an En-
vironmental Ethic. This reflection was prompted by changes in water and
other environmental policies that had transpired in the decade since the book’s
publication. These changes continue to influence my research as a political
scientist interested in the social construction of risk, global environmental
change, and energy policy—as well as water issues.
The thesis of that book, drawing on examples from several regions, was that
disputes over how natural resources should be managed, utilized, and allo-
cated are fundamentally conflicts over divergent values held by government
agencies, nongovernmental stakeholders, and the general public. Such con-
flicts could be resolved, I argued, if we systematically entertained moral prin-
ciples in policy deliberations, and if we found the political will to incorporate
such principles on a regular, sincere, and consistent basis.

In my reflections—helped along by the opportunity to work with policy-
makers in Tennessee and the larger region to identify alternatives for dealing
with challenges such as the threat of inter-basin diversion of water from Ten-
nessee to Atlanta, the unprecedented growth of rural areas in the region through
so-called green migration from the north and the Midwest, and the potential for
growing conflicts between urban and rural residents over water supply—I was
forced to consider whether my convictions were still warranted. More impor-
tantly, I was given the opportunity to test their realism in the light of practical
experience and the adversity faced by public officials managing the disputes.
During this period, I was asked to help my own state draft legislation to reg-
ulate the inter-basin transfer of water and to manage water withdrawals better,
and in 1998 and 1999 I organized two stakeholder forums attended by over
three hundred federal, state, and local officials and representatives from wa-
ter user groups, environmental organizations, and educational and research in-
stitutions from throughout the region. These forums, funded and supported by
the Tennessee Valley Authority, the EPA, the U.S. Geological Survey, the Ap-
palachian Regional Commission, the Oak Ridge National Laboratory, the Uni-
versity of Tennessee, and the Southern States Energy Board, afforded partici-
pants the chance to discuss impediments to resolving water conflicts both
generally in the specific region. They also generated a number of recommen-
dations that helped build some modest bridges among protagonists on how
these conflicts might be amicably resolved.
I found the experience of participating in these forums to be especially in-
structive about the practical challenges in turning a “good” principle into a
workable practice. For a political scientist long engaged in studying environ-
mental policy, it was like “going back to school.”
During this same period, I also began to work on a number of projects that
taught me still more about the impediments to—as well as the opportunities
for—achieving the goals set out in my first book. I examined the growing phe-
nomenon of state and local environmental priority-setting activities in the
United States, also called “comparative risk assessments.” These pioneering
activities resulted in the growing need to combine environmentally sound and
socially just solutions to environmental threats to community and public
health. These assessments revealed much about the difficulty of reconciling
public preferences with environmental science. For example, could states re-
ally play an effective role in averting global warming? Could cities really make
an impact in reducing regional air pollution? These were precisely the ques-
tions citizen activists and scientists engaged in these efforts were asking.
x PREFACE
In the area of water policy, I developed a growing interest in “watershed ini-
tiatives”—citizen-based efforts founded on the principle that drainage basins
could effectively serve both as planning units and as “environmental systems”
that could be restored to health and ecological vitality through locally em-
powered community activism undertaken with a willingness to break from tra-
ditional forms of political-jurisdictional cooperation.
Other water policy reforms—international in scope—also caught my at-
tention, including a growing number of efforts to examine and reform the pat-
terns of ownership and control of the water supply in developing nations.
These efforts are broadly concerned with such issues as the impact of large
dam projects on the welfare of the politically disenfranchised and the widen-
ing gap between the haves and have-nots with respect to access to clean and
affordable water supply and water treatment infrastructure—both of which re-
main luxuries in many parts of the third world.
The opportunities to study regional water problems in the South and to re-
flect on the conclusions of my first book in light of other experiences led me
to see some common threads of hope and despair. If my book was an optimistic
appraisal of how such conflicts could be amicably resolved, the water conflicts
brewing in my own backyard were an obvious reminder of why they are not
often resolved in such a manner.
I came to realize that while the incorporation of sound moral principles in
policy deliberations may be necessary to resolve environmental conflicts, such
principles are not, in and of themselves, sufficient to bring about change with-
out an institutional setting that fosters such discourse. I also came to under-
stand that in those instances where conflicts have been amenable to amicable
and environmentally effective resolution, certain political, administrative, and
communication factors tended to be present. These factors are the subject of
this book.
Four common factors seem to be to be of paramount importance. The first
is an approach to addressing transboundary resource problems that starts from
the premise that everything we do when we intervene in the natural environ-
ment is characterized by some degree of uncertainty and risk. It seems rea-
sonable to suggest that this is one of the lessons of current debates over how
our use of fossil fuel sources may be affecting the global climate, for example.
Thus, whenever we institute a practice, decision, or program to regulate, man-
age, or exploit a resource, we should seek policy innovations that are modest
in scope, as scientifically sound as we can make them, and reversible in their
impact. This approach, sometimes referred to as adaptive management, is

based on the premise that natural resource decisions should be made and mod-
ified in light of new information we acquire about natural systems and human
needs.
Second, to permit adaptive management, environmental and natural re-
source policy innovations should be designed as social learning experiences.
Organizations charged with managing resources over large (or even not-so-
large) geographic areas—including river basins, coastal zones, air sheds, park-
lands, or habitat protection regions—should be structured to permit their
officials to learn from mistakes (including those brought about by previous
decisions) and to adopt “mid-course” policy corrections. This requires, as we
shall see, not only institutional flexibility but also some sort of allowance for
the interpretation, application, and implementation of laws, rules, regulations,
and prior agreements—legal flexibility—in order to amend imperfect deci-
sions and adjust to the peculiar demands of the situations and settings we find
ourselves in.
Third, such an organizational design assumes that policymakers are will-
ing and able to acknowledge error—which leads to another vital factor ex-
plored in this book: officials must operate in an organizational and political
setting that permits them to acknowledge their fallibility. Moreover, they must
be willing to adopt a humble attitude toward the environment that makes them
amenable to correcting mistakes before they become irreversible. This further
assumes a high degree of trust among officials and between officials and the
constituents and stakeholders whom they serve and who expect to be con-
sulted on decisions. It also presumes a high degree of confidence among these
constituents toward the organizations that manage these resources. How such
trust and confidence are fostered is a topic of extensive discussion in our case
studies.
Finally, there must be a shared vision about what an organization charged
with managing natural resources is supposed to be doing. There will always
be divergent values that arise over how to manage water and other resources.
In a democracy, the problem is not divergence or disagreement per se but
rather finding ways that we can systematically and fairly balance, weigh, pri-
oritize, and choose among the arguments advanced by environmental advo-
cates who seek, for example, to preserve scenic rivers, pristine waters, and
the ecological resources that depend on them against the goals of regional de-
velopment proponents who demand additional water to support economic
growth and larger populations. This requires a willingness to reach accord for
the sake of the common good, to embrace wide-scale participation in an effort

to reach just outcomes, and to consider the interest of future generations in or-
der to achieve environmental stewardship.
As we shall see, some of the more successful river basin and watershed ini-
tiatives explored in this book—initiatives that have sought to manage water
supply and quality issues—have struggled with precisely these questions.
Among the lessons they have learned is that once the means to address these
challenges have been found, decision-makers must learn to do it all over again
in a never-ending cycle of acquiring knowledge about the limitations and con-
straints their decisions confront in the face of implementation problems and
then making new decisions in light of this knowledge. This last step provides
a kind of “feedback” mechanism that makes stewardship possible.
If the concept of sustainable development, so often used to describe the
goals of policymakers who seek to reconcile economic growth with environ-
mental protection, has any real meaning, its achievement requires that we
embrace these four factors—adaptability, humility, willingness to learn from
mistakes, and enthusiasm over a shared vision about the obligations of stew-
ardship. Achieving sustainable development requires a fundamental change
in the values people hold toward the environment—that conviction from my
first book still remains true, I believe. Attaining this value change requires that
we embrace humility regarding what we know, stewardship in how we act,
and fallibility toward what we are willing to admit about the consequences of
our actions upon nature, other species, and one another—this is the theme of
the present volume.
This book is aimed at social scientists, public officials, environmental pro-
fessionals charged with managing water and other resources, and environ-
mental advocates who work in nongovernmental organizations. Its aim to help
all these experts find common ground where we can draw upon the expertise
of everyone. This effort will be a success, I feel, if it helps to bridge the gap
separating academics who study these issues and policymakers concerned
with their management. By working together, we can address such problems
in ways that are just, fair, effective, and protective of future generations.
